The following fire and rescue calls were routed through the dispatch center during the past week:
Nov. 15: 3:57 p.m., vehicle fire, Route 622, Washington, Washington VFD; 10:27 p.m., injury from a fall, U.S. 211, Amissville, Amissville VFD.
Nov. 16: 11:39 a.m., injury from a fall, Route 604, Boston, Castleton VFD and Sperryville VRS; 7:00 p.m., difficulty breathing, U.S. 211, Washington, Washington VFD; 9:16 p.m., injury from a fall, U.S. 211, Washington, Washington VFD.
Nov. 18: 8:25 a.m., difficulty breathing, U.S. 211, Sperryville, Sperryville VRS and Washington VFD.
Nov. 19: 12:26 p.m., structural fire, Route 615, Castleton, Castleton VFD and Amissville VFD.
Nov. 20: 9:53 a.m., sickcall, Route 621 and 674, Washington, Washington VFD; 12:20 p.m., sickcall, Route 610, Chester Gap, Chester Gap VFD; 5:02 p.m., transformer fire, Route 600, Sperryville, Sperryville VFD and Sperryville VRS.
Nov. 21: 7:00 a.m., chest pains, Route 649, Castleton, Washington VFD and Castleton VFD; 1:36 p.m., brush fire, Route 716, Culpeper, Castleton VFD.
